off the Vegas Strip. World Central Kitchen contacted him about bringing the charity to Chicago. Though Moore hasn’t met Andrés, he jumped at the chance to work with his organization.The team dropped off 100 meals last week at Lurie Children’s Hospital in Streeterville. Moore and his crew made the meals at Roots Pizza’s Old Town location. On Thursday, Moore and Fifty/50 plan to drop off 300 meals at UIC Medical Center.
